Credit Card PPI Reclaim Hastle

Hi All,
Only my 2nd post so would appreciate any help given.
I've recently tried to get account details & t+c's from various companies with the view to reclaiming ppi.

I tried the template on this site and sent a £1 cheque with each letter, each letter was returned saying that because the account was closed ( all within the last 2 years ) they could not provide any info to me.

I am now looking at requesting a full Data Pretection request at £10 a shot.

Is this worth doing and do they have a set time limit to comply?

Thanks in advance.

Comments

  • There is a 40 day time limit for complying with a data subject access request.

    I am not sure how it would help you, though. If you had PPI you do not need a DSAR to complain. If you did not have it then the firm has no case to answer.

    Why not write and say you believe you had PPI and why you think it was missold.

    If they write back and say you didn't have it then at least you have saved £10.
